Instead we will use a form of piano tablature or shorter piano tab.Tablature is a form of musical notat guitar songs ion, often with numbers and letters, which tells the player where to place his fingers on a particular instrument rather than which pitches to play.First you’ll have to locate the note C on the piano. On a piano C is the first white key that is to the left of two black keys.The C we are interested in most is the C on the middle of the piano. This C is called middle C because on the piano keyboard it is right in the middle, near the keyhole.In our piano tab we will give this C note a number: 1The white key to the right of C we call 2 and so on. Let’s play some notes:1 2 3 4 5 6 7When you have played these seven notes you will come to the next C on the piano.
